The spring transfer portal window is about to open, and the Illinois football team looks to already have a departure.

On April 15, the spring transfer portal window will open for college football. The Illini will be active in this window, but that can be said for good and bad.

Illinois has already lost a player to the transfer portal before it has even officially opened. On Tuesday, Dylan Davis announced on his social media account that he was leaving the Illinois program and entering the transfer portal.

Davis came to Illinois via the FCS route. He began his career at Furman where he excelled on the offensive line. He only played two games as a freshman in 2020. In 2021, Davis was an FCS Freshman All-American. He then transferred to Illinois in 2022.

The career of Davis never got off the ground in Champaign. He played mostly on special teams in the two years he was here, and we moved him over to the defensive line. With two years of eligibility remaining, Davis is now looking for a new home.

Everything is status quo with the Illinois football defensive line after losing Dylan Davis to the transfer portal

You never want to lose a player to the transfer portal, but that is a part of the college game now. You adapt or die. Illinois has done a pretty good job adapting.

Davis will be missed, but this doesn’t affect the defensive line. I imagine transfers Anthony Johnson and Dennis Briggs Jr. are going to be on the end of the defensive line. It might be somewhat of a rotation of who will be on the nose. That is how I see the defensive line in 2024.

Depth seems to be young but solid too. The freshmen Illinois has coming in impress me. I love Demetrius John, Angelo McCullom, and the player who I think could end up being the best out of the bunch, Eddie Tuerk.

Illinois also has some other depth pieces like Alex Bray and Mason Muragin, among others. There is some talent on the defensive line, and that is probably one of the reasons Davis transferred. I wish him nothing but the best. Thankfully, the Illini should be fine on the defensive line.
